At Orkes, we are reimagining how developers build reliable, scalable, event-driven applications without wrangling complex infrastructure. Born from Netflix's battle-tested open-source project, OSS [Conductor](https://github.com/conductor-oss/conductor), our platform is now powering billions of mission critical workflows across fintech, e-commerce, logistics, healthcare, and more. Our platform powers [billions of mission critical workflows](https://medium.com/orkes/running-a-billion-workflows-a-month-with-netflix-conductor-5fd358d9b6c1) across industries like fintech, e-commerce, logistics, and healthcare helping companies run the core operations of their business with confidence. These are the workflows behind every transaction, every delivery, every patient check-in, quietly orchestrating our digital world. We’re solving some of the hardest infrastructure problems: how do you make distributed systems reliable, observable, and scalable – without every team having to reinvent the wheel? Your Journey with us is an opportunity to contribute to something greater and make a lasting impact. ## About Orkes ## Company Overview - **One-liner**: Orkes provides a modern workflow orchestration platform that enables developers to build, run, and observe durable, distributed applications and AI agents at scale. - **Entity Type**: Private (Series A / Seed; raised $29.3M total funding) - **Headquarters**: Cupertino, California, United States - **Founded**: 2020 - **Founders**: Jeu George (CEO), Viren Baraiya (CTO), Dilip Lukose (CPO) ## Core Business - **Primary industry**: Software Development / Workflow Orchestration / AI Agent Platforms - **Target customers**: B2B – Developers and engineering teams at enterprises (Fortune 500) and SMBs building distributed, event-driven applications. - **Mission**: “Empower developers to build and scale distributed applications with high levels of observability, security, and durability.” [orkes.io/about-us](https://www.orkes.io/about-us) ## Products & Services - **Orkes Cloud**: Fully managed, security-hardened orchestration platform with enterprise features – durable execution, real-time monitoring, audit logs, human-in-the-loop, and AI agent integration. (SaaS) - **Conductor Open Source**: The popular open-source orchestration engine originally created at Netflix, extended and maintained by Orkes. (Open Source / Community) - **Conductor Agent SDK**: Native SDKs (Python, Go, JavaScript, TypeScript, C#, etc.) for building AI agents and workflows that combine deterministic execution with AI reasoning. (API / SDK) ## Market Standing - **Valuation/Market Cap**: Not publicly disclosed - **Key Metrics**: Annual Revenue ~$2.4M (LinkedIn estimate); Total Funding $29.3M - **Funding Rounds**: - Seed Round (2022‑02‑28): $9.3M led by Vertex Ventures and Battery Ventures - Series A (2024‑02‑21): $20M led by Nexus Venture Partners - Series B: led by AVP (investor count and amount not specified) - **Notable Investors/Partners**: Nexus Venture Partners, Vertex Ventures, Battery Ventures, AVP - **Growth Signals**: - 59 employees (+10.8% YoY) as of mid‑2026 - 18,840 LinkedIn followers (+67.6% yearly) - 13 active job postings (+1200% YoY in job posting trends) - Used by “thousands of organizations globally” and Fortune 500 companies - Operates in 9 countries (US, India, UK, Australia, Singapore, Argentina, UAE, Paraguay, Netherlands) ## Competitive Advantages - **Founding Team**: Built by the original creators of Netflix Conductor OSS – deep domain expertise in orchestration at massive scale. - **Open Source Foundation**: Trusted by a broad community; enterprise features built on top of battle-tested open‑source code. - **AI + Determinism**: Unique ability to combine AI agent reasoning (model‑agnostic) with deterministic, durable workflow execution – bringing trust, explainability, and governance to AI‑powered processes. - **Enterprise Ready**: Up to 99.99% availability SLA, fine‑grained RBAC, complete audit trails, and support for AWS, Azure, GCP, or on‑prem deployments. ## Strategic Focus - Becoming “the operating system for AI agents and workflows” – building a unified platform where agents and workflows are first‑class citizens. - Leading the convergence of AI reasoning and deterministic execution for mission‑critical business operations. - Scaling enterprise adoption across industries while growing the open‑source Conductor community. - Expanding developer relations, content engineering, and global sales presence (visible from active job postings for Community Developer Lead, Content Engineer, Solutions Architect, etc.). ## Why Work Here - **Culture & Values**: Developer‑first, transparent communication, passion for solving real‑world problems, bias for action (“fail fast”), and high collaboration.
